Transaction

e1433417a05345efcff0b09bd3ef4148d3aa90ac18295b238dc2ea7cbeeaeca8
510,000 confirmations
Timestamp
1474718701
Block431,244
Fee20,570 sats
Fee rate55.1 sats/vB
view on mempool.space

Inputs & Outputs